Visiting contractors at Orvella Court must report to the front desk on arrival. Reception will check you against the day's approved list, take a photo for the temporary pass, and assign an escort if your work area requires one. Passes must be returned when you leave each day. To collect your pass from the desk kiosk, enter the code below.

staff pass of baweg-bawep = bdg-AIU-1

## Releases

Quick note for the weekly sync: cold starts on the Fennelwick handlers are back under 400ms after we trimmed the init path. Release builds now pre-warm two instances per region. When cutting a release, bundle the warmer config with the handler zip and sign it with the deploy key below.

deploy key for yadup-badug: bky6_rLH3qD

## Releases

Quick note for the sync: GarageGlance v2.4 ships the occupancy feed for the Marlowe Street deck, now polling sensors every 30 seconds instead of two minutes. Counts should stop drifting during rush hour. Tag releases off `main`, run the feed smoke test, and ping Tova if the diff looks weird. All release artifacts must be verified against the key below.

signing key of tahog-tajog = bky6_QV8tna

RUNBOOK — Relaypond websocket reconnect loop

Symptom: clients of the Relaypond live-quotes service reconnect every 30–40 seconds, flooding the gateway with handshake traffic. Root cause is a heartbeat timeout shorter than the proxy idle window. Support action: confirm the client build, then check whether the affected node is running patched settings. Do not raise the proxy timeout; fix the service side. The correct post-patch values for the heartbeat and retry parameters are as follows.

service settings:
[holath]
host = holath.novacio.corp
user = holath_svc
database = holath_prod